Class QrEncoder

java.lang.Object
org.miaixz.bus.extra.qrcode.QrEncoder
All Implemented Interfaces:
org.miaixz.bus.core.codec.Encoder<CharSequence,com.google.zxing.common.BitMatrix>

public class QrEncoder extends Object implements org.miaixz.bus.core.codec.Encoder<CharSequence,com.google.zxing.common.BitMatrix>
二维码(条形码等)编码器,用于将文本内容转换为二维码
Since:
Java 17+
Author:
Kimi Liu
  • Constructor Details

    • QrEncoder

      public QrEncoder(QrConfig config)
      构造
      Parameters:
      config - QrConfig
  • Method Details

    • of

      public static QrEncoder of(QrConfig config)
      创建QrEncoder
      Parameters:
      config - QrConfig
      Returns:
      QrEncoder
    • encode

      public com.google.zxing.common.BitMatrix encode(CharSequence content)
      Specified by:
      encode in interface org.miaixz.bus.core.codec.Encoder<CharSequence,com.google.zxing.common.BitMatrix>